public interface TransactionSelectorOrBuilder extends MessageOrBuilderImplements
MessageOrBuilderMethods
getBegin()
public abstract TransactionOptions getBegin()Begin a new transaction and execute this read or SQL query in it. The transaction ID of the new transaction is returned in ResultSetMetadata.transaction, which is a Transaction.
.google.spanner.v1.TransactionOptions begin = 3;
| Returns | |
|---|---|
| Type | Description |
TransactionOptions |
The begin. |
getBeginOrBuilder()
public abstract TransactionOptionsOrBuilder getBeginOrBuilder()Begin a new transaction and execute this read or SQL query in it. The transaction ID of the new transaction is returned in ResultSetMetadata.transaction, which is a Transaction.
.google.spanner.v1.TransactionOptions begin = 3;
| Returns | |
|---|---|
| Type | Description |
TransactionOptionsOrBuilder |
|
getId()
public abstract ByteString getId()Execute the read or SQL query in a previously-started transaction.
bytes id = 2;
| Returns | |
|---|---|
| Type | Description |
ByteString |
The id. |
getSelectorCase()
public abstract TransactionSelector.SelectorCase getSelectorCase()| Returns | |
|---|---|
| Type | Description |
TransactionSelector.SelectorCase |
|
getSingleUse()
public abstract TransactionOptions getSingleUse()Execute the read or SQL query in a temporary transaction. This is the most efficient way to execute a transaction that consists of a single SQL query.
.google.spanner.v1.TransactionOptions single_use = 1;
| Returns | |
|---|---|
| Type | Description |
TransactionOptions |
The singleUse. |
getSingleUseOrBuilder()
public abstract TransactionOptionsOrBuilder getSingleUseOrBuilder()Execute the read or SQL query in a temporary transaction. This is the most efficient way to execute a transaction that consists of a single SQL query.
.google.spanner.v1.TransactionOptions single_use = 1;
| Returns | |
|---|---|
| Type | Description |
TransactionOptionsOrBuilder |
|
hasBegin()
public abstract boolean hasBegin()Begin a new transaction and execute this read or SQL query in it. The transaction ID of the new transaction is returned in ResultSetMetadata.transaction, which is a Transaction.
.google.spanner.v1.TransactionOptions begin = 3;
| Returns | |
|---|---|
| Type | Description |
boolean |
Whether the begin field is set. |
hasId()
public abstract boolean hasId()Execute the read or SQL query in a previously-started transaction.
bytes id = 2;
| Returns | |
|---|---|
| Type | Description |
boolean |
Whether the id field is set. |
hasSingleUse()
public abstract boolean hasSingleUse()Execute the read or SQL query in a temporary transaction. This is the most efficient way to execute a transaction that consists of a single SQL query.
.google.spanner.v1.TransactionOptions single_use = 1;
| Returns | |
|---|---|
| Type | Description |
boolean |
Whether the singleUse field is set. |